About the Gauteng City Region Academy (GCRA)

The Gauteng City Region Academy is a Gauteng Provincial Government agency established to build a strong pipeline of skilled, capable and ethical professionals for the province.

GCRA does this through a range of targeted interventions, including:

  • Bursaries
  • Internships
  • Learnerships
  • Skills programmes
  • Workplace readiness initiatives

Unlike many funding schemes that only focus on academic funding, GCRA takes a holistic approach. Its goal is to ensure that young people are not only educated but are also prepared to transition into the labour market and contribute meaningfully to the economy.

The bursary programme is one of GCRA’s flagship interventions, prioritising merit, equity, and access.

What Does the GCRA Bursary Cover?

The GCRA bursary covers the full cost of study, subject to the terms and conditions outlined in the bursary contract. While specific allocations may vary, funding generally includes:

  • Tuition fees
  • Prescribed textbooks and learning materials
  • Accommodation (where applicable)
  • Allowances linked to approved study costs

This makes the GCRA bursary particularly valuable, as it reduces the financial pressure on students and their families, allowing recipients to focus fully on academic success.

Important: Funding is conditional. Students are expected to maintain satisfactory academic progress and comply with the bursary agreement.

Who Can Apply for the GCRA Bursary 2026?

The bursary programme is open to all qualifying youth, with preference given to Gauteng residents.

Eligible Applicant Categories

You may apply if you fall into one of the following groups:

  • Students who have completed matric and reside in Gauteng (proof of residence required)
  • Students intending to study an undergraduate programme and:
    • Have been accepted at an accredited PSET institution, or
    • Are currently registered at such an institution
  • Students who want to pursue postgraduate studies and have been accepted at an accredited higher education institution

Automatic Qualifiers (Still Must Apply Online)

The following learners automatically qualify for consideration, but must still complete the online application form:

  • Top achievers from Gauteng schools
  • Top learner from no-fee paying schools in Gauteng
  • Top 3 learners from LSEN schools in Gauteng

In addition, the Top 3 Grade 12 learners from all No-Fee paying, SSIP and LSEN government schools in Gauteng qualify to study at a recognised University or TVET College.

 

 

Minimum Eligibility Criteria

To qualify for a GCRA bursary award, you must:

  • Be a South African citizen (by birth)
  • Be a youth aged between 18 and 35
  • Be residing in Gauteng
  • Meet the academic entry requirements of your chosen institution
  • Have applied for or been accepted at an accredited PSET institution

Key Documents Required

Applicants must prepare and upload certified copies of the following documents:

  • Certified copy of South African ID (by birth)
  • Proof of Gauteng residence (utility bill or ward councillor letter)
  • Matric certificate and/or latest academic results
  • Proof of income from parent(s)/guardian(s) or an affidavit
  • Letter of motivation (maximum 2 pages)
  • Proof of registration or acceptance letter from a PSET institution
  • Disability or medical report (where applicable)

How to Apply 

  1. Prepare all required documents in advance
  2. Ensure documents are certified and clearly scanned
  3. Complete the online application form in full
  4. Upload all supporting documents in the correct sections
  5. Submit your application before 28 February 2026
  6. Keep confirmation proof and regularly check for communication updates

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

  • Can I apply if I am studying outside Gauteng?

Yes, as long as you reside in Gauteng and can provide proof of residence.

  • Does GCRA fund TVET College studies?

Yes. Both TVET Colleges and Universities are supported, provided they are accredited.

  • Do top achievers still need to apply?

Yes. Automatic qualification does not remove the requirement to apply online.

  • Is NSFAS required before applying?

GCRA operates independently, but you may still be required to declare other funding sources.

  • Can postgraduate students apply?

Yes. Postgraduate studies are included, provided acceptance is confirmed.
